The Hand-Thought-Language Nexus. Wilson, F. R. NAMTA Journal, 25(2):157–83, 2000.
Paper abstract bibtex Discusses cognitive scientists' and psycholinguists' theories of the origins of consciousness and linguistic expression. Suggests that the hand is key in the development of human intelligence and in the origin of language. Maintains that the mutual influence of hand and brain reveals the subtleties of cause and effect, stories, and the organization of human language. (KB)
